CROCK POT FRENCH ONION SOUP

Time 8h15m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

4 large vidalia onions or 4 large sweet onions, very thinly sliced
2 (1/4-1/2 cup) ounces unsalted butter
3 cups beef stock
1 cup dry white wine
1/4 cup medium-dry sherry
1 teaspoon reduced-sodium Worcestershire sauce
1 clove garlic, minced
4 slices French bread, buttered
1/2-3/4 cup romano cheese or 1/2-3/4 cup parmesan cheese, shredded

Steps:

  • Using a large frying pan, slowly sauté the onions in butter until limp and glazed.
  • Transfer to crock-pot.
  • Add beef stock, white wine, sherry, Worcestershire and garlic.
  • Cover and cook on low for 6 to 8 hours.
  • Place French bread on a baking sheet.
  • Sprinkle generously with cheese.
  • Place under preheated broiler until lightly toasted.
  • To serve, ladle soup into bowl.
  • Float a slice of toasted French bread on top of each bowl.
